Location: Grimsby
Pay: £12.71 per hour
Shift: 19:00 – 07:00, 4/3 rota pattern (Week 1: Mon, Tue, Sat, Sun – Week 2: Wed, Thu, Fri)
Join our established team providing on-site support within an extra care setting in Grimsby.
To apply, you must have the right to work in the UK and we are currently unable to accept applications from individuals who require employer sponsorship now or in the future, including Tier 2 Certificates of Sponsorship.
Responsibilities
- Assisting with personal care routines (washing, dressing, toileting)
- Supporting medication and meal preparation
- Helping with light domestic tasks
- Providing companionship and emotional support

How to prepare for a job interview at Hales Home Care
✨Know Your Role
Before the interview, make sure you understand the responsibilities of a Care Assistant. Familiarise yourself with personal care routines, medication support, and the importance of companionship. This will help you answer questions confidently and show that you're genuinely interested in the role.
✨Show Empathy
As a Care Assistant, empathy is key. Prepare examples from your past experiences where you've demonstrated compassion and understanding. This could be through previous jobs, volunteering, or even personal situations. Sharing these stories will highlight your suitability for the role.
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are some thoughtful questions about the team dynamics, training opportunities, or the specific needs of the residents. This shows that you’re not just looking for any job, but that you’re invested in making a positive impact in this particular setting.
✨Be Ready for Scenario Questions
Expect scenario-based questions that assess how you'd handle specific situations as a Care Assistant. Think about challenges you might face during night shifts and how you would respond. Practising these scenarios can help you articulate your thought process clearly during the interview.
